Objectives
The primary objective of this study is to compare the **efficacy** of obinutuzumab and rituximab in adult patients with newly diagnosed CD20-positive acute lymphoblastic leukemia (ALL). Efficacy is defined as the proportion of patients achieving complete remission (CR) with minimal residual disease (MRD) level of less than 0.1% of bone marrow cells after one course of induction treatment. This is clinically relevant as achieving CR with low MRD is associated with improved long-term outcomes in ALL patients.
Secondary objectives include comparing the efficacy and safety of obinutuzumab and rituximab in these patients according to defined secondary endpoints. This comparison is crucial for understanding the overall benefit-risk profile of these treatments in the management of CD20-positive ALL.

Treatment
The clinical trial involves the administration of two experimental medications: **Rituximab** and **Obinutuzumab**, both of which are solutions for infusion. **Rituximab** is administered intravenously at a dosage of 375 mg/m², with a maximum total dose of 5625 mg/m² over a treatment period of up to 12 months. The active substance, **Rituximab**, is a protein of non-human origin, specifically designed for intravenous administration. The frequency of administration is determined by the study protocol, ensuring adherence to the maximum daily and total dose limits.
**Obinutuzumab** is also administered as an intravenous infusion, with a dosage of 1000 mg per administration and a maximum total dose of 15000 mg over a 12-month period. The active substance, **Obinutuzumab**, is similarly a protein of non-human origin, tailored for intravenous use. The dosing schedule is structured to comply with the specified maximum daily and total doses, as outlined in the clinical trial protocol.
In this study, **Rituximab** serves as the comparator treatment, while **Obinutuzumab** is the test treatment. Efficacy
The efficacy of the clinical trial comparing **obinutuzumab** and **rituximab** in adult patients with newly diagnosed CD20-positive acute lymphoblastic leukemia (ALL) will be assessed through several parameters. The primary endpoint is defined as the proportion of patients achieving complete remission (CR) with minimal residual disease (MRD) level of less than 0.1% of bone marrow cells after one course of induction treatment. Secondary endpoints include the proportion of patients achieving CR with MRD level less than 0.01% after consolidation, CR rate after Induction I, overall CR rate in a 24-month follow-up, probability of overall survival (OS), relapse-free survival (RFS), event-free survival (EFS), cumulative incidence of relapse, and the rate of adverse events, all evaluated over a 24-month follow-up period.

Inclusion and Exclusion Criteria
Inclusion Criteria
- Age ≥18 years.
- Newly diagnosed ALL with CD20 expression on at least 20% of blasts
- Signed written informed consent.
- Adequate contraception in case of women with child-bearing potential.
Exclusion Criteria
- Lymphoblastic lymphoma with bone marrow blasts <20%.
- Patients with a history of chronic myeloid leukemia or other myeloproliferative disease
- Major surgery within 4 weeks before enrollment
- Impaired cardiac function: ejection fraction <40% on echocardiography, QTc interval >450 ms on baseline ECG. Myocardial infarction within 6 months prior to starting study; other clinically significant heart disease (e.g. unstable angina, congestive heart failure or uncontrolled hypertension, uncontrolled arrhythmias).
- Active infection e.g. HBV, HCV, HIV
- Other concurrent severe and/or uncontrolled medical conditions: patients with another primary malignant disease, except those that do not currently require treatment; acute or chronic liver, pancreatic or severe renal disease; another severe and/or life-threatening medical disease.
- Serum creatinine >2 times the upper normal limit (UNL) of the laboratory, total bilirubin> 2.5 UNL unless related to ALL, AST or ALT >5 UNL, unless related to ALL
- Intolerance to treatment with monoclonal antibody.
- Positive pregnancy test (β-HCG) for women of childbearing age
- Inability to obtain written informed consent
- Inability to comply with regular monitoring.
